Basic information Supplier

1977048-45-5(4-[(2-Bromo-4,6-difluorophenoxy)methyl]-2-methoxybenzonitrile)

Basic information Supplier
1977048-45-5 Basic informationMore

Browse by Nationality 1977048-45-5 Suppliers >China suppliers

Recommend You Select Member Companies